Rijul's software-engineering brain trust and decision-making partner. 70 named native personas across 11 cells — drawn from the people who built the cloud, the databases, the languages, the runtimes, the web platform, the security and reliability disciplines, the DevOps movement, and the AI-coding frontier — plus 9 personas cross-listed from the AI Super Intelligence Team. Reusable across any CoCo-routed prompt, invoked by the /SI-Eng-* slash commands. The team's primary purpose is to help take engineering decisions, not just review work after the fact.

This file is the user-facing entry point. The machine source of truth is registry.json, regenerated from persona frontmatter by python3 superintelligence/engineering/scripts/build_registry.py.
When a CoCo prompt is a high-stakes engineering decision — architecture, build-vs-buy, tech-stack choice, reliability or security tradeoff, cost call — the Engineering Super Intelligence Team plays the role of named external voices with documented, citable stances. Instead of "the panel said," every claim is attributed to a specific engineer. This lets convene synthesis:
public_stance in every persona carries an evidence_url).The roster leans toward strong, opinionated, publicly-documented engineers — which makes it powerful for decide / tradeoff / stress-test / roast, and carries a known simplicity-maximalist / anti-hype tilt (Hickey, Carmack, DHH, Cantrill) that the architecture-and-process voices (Fowler, Hohpe, Newman, Kim, Forsgren) counterweight.
| Cell | Count | Focus | File |
|---|---|---|---|
| cloud-architecture | 8 | Cloud-scale system design, infra primitives, build-vs-managed | cells/cloud-architecture.md |
| reliability-sre-obs | 7 | SRE practice, observability, incident response, resilience | cells/reliability-sre-obs.md |
| data-and-storage | 8 | Databases, distributed data, consistency, distributed-systems theory | cells/data-and-storage.md |
| security | 6 | Security architecture, cryptography, vuln research, disclosure policy | cells/security.md |
| finops-cost | 4 | Cloud cost engineering, FinOps practice | cells/finops-cost.md |
| languages-runtimes | 8 | Language design, type systems, compilers, runtimes | cells/languages-runtimes.md |
| systems-programming | 7 | Low-level, OS, performance, systems craft | cells/systems-programming.md |
| web-and-frontend | 6 | Frontend frameworks, web platform, UI engineering | cells/web-and-frontend.md |
| architecture-testing-craft | 8 | Software architecture, DDD, testing discipline, craft | cells/architecture-testing-craft.md |
| devops-platform | 6 | DevOps movement, platform engineering, internal developer platforms | cells/devops-platform.md |
| ai-assisted-coding | 2 (+2 cross-listed) | Agentic dev tools, codegen, the AI-coding frontier | cells/ai-assisted-coding.md |

Take coco-research/engineering from the repository into ~/.claude/skills for personal
use, or into .claude/skills inside a project.
The agent identifies a skill by the name field in its header. Two skills with the
same name cannot sit side by side — one of them will be ignored.
